SUMMARY:Chicago Public Library Event -  Law at the Library
DESCRIPTION:<strong>October Topic: <em>How to Find a Lawyer If You Can't Afford One<br></em></strong><br>Presented by the Chicago Public Library and The Chicago Bar Association, <em>Law at the Library</em> is a free legal information series focusing on today's hot legal issues.&nbsp; Each <em>Law at the Library</em> program features a presentation by an experienced attorney, followed by a question and answer session.<br><br>Phone: (312) 747-8194
